Opening balance reconstruction

Rebuild incomplete prior-period ledgers so a first-time statutory audit can start from a defensible baseline.

First-time audits stall when opening balances cannot be supported. We reconstruct incomplete prior periods from bank statements, supplier confirmations, tax filings, and whatever source documents remain, then hand a defensible baseline to the statutory audit team.

Who it is for

Companies changing bookkeepers, recovering from incomplete records, or appointing auditors for the first time after years of unaudited accounts.

Included

Gap assessment, reconstruction plan, ledger rebuild for agreed periods, reconciliation schedules, and a handover memo for the audit engagement.

Excluded

Ongoing bookkeeping after reconstruction, tax advice, and forensic fraud investigations (we will pause and recommend specialists if fraud indicators appear).

Timeline

Often four to ten weeks depending on missing months and the state of paper archives. Work is performed at your office when binders cannot leave the premises.
